Wikinger Wind Farm Marks Offshore Milestone with Precise Pile Installation

A significant development in offshore wind energy has occurred with the installation of foundations at the Wikinger offshore wind farm. Our websiteForce (OWF), a joint venture between Boskalis and Volker Stevin International, is using a specialized Subsea Pre-Piling Template (PPT) for this purpose. LDD, in collaboration with Acteon Group's UTEC and MENCK, delivered the PPT to OWF. LDD produced the detailed design, while Volker Staal en Funderingen B.V. in Rotterdam, the Netherlands, manufactured it. The PPT, equipped with a computer-controlled subsea hydraulic system, allows for precise adjustment of pile position and verticality to within +/-50 mm and 0.5 degree installation tolerances. The first foundations were installed at the Wikinger site at the end of April, with more jackets ready to leave Bladt Industries' Lindø Facility in Denmark. OWF has contracted MENCK to provide a service package, including the supply of two MHU1200S hydraulic hammers to drive the jacket piles to depth. LDD was responsible for the design, supply, installation, and commissioning of the hydraulic, survey, and control systems onto the PPT, with the survey system designed and supplied by UTEC. Noise mitigation measures, such as a 'Small Bubble Curtain' system and a HydroSound Damper (HSD) system, were implemented to meet German noise emissions standards and environmental commitments. The PPT's metrology system provides real-time survey data on its position, orientation, pile location, verticality, and depth monitoring.
